Posted: Sep 25, 2022 / 06:48 PM CDT Updated: Sep 25, 2022 / 06:48 PM CDT SHARE ROSEMONT, Ill. — A North Side church was the setting for super heroes Sunday afternoon as they raised money for a 3-year-old boy fighting a terrible disease.
